Commercial Slab Construction in Aurora, CO
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of sturdy, level concrete foundations used for a variety of large-scale projects. These services typically cover the installation of concrete slabs for warehouses, retail stores, parking lots, loading docks, and other commercial facilities. Property owners interested in this service should understand the importance of proper site preparation, soil stability, and the specific requirements of their project to ensure a durable and long-lasting foundation.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ners often want to clarify details such as the size and thickness of the slab, load-bearing capacity, and any necessary reinforcement or insulation. They may also inquire about site grading, drainage considerations, and compliance with local building codes. Having a clear understanding of these factors can help ensure the foundation meets the needs of the project and supports the intended use of the space.

Common Commercial Slab Construction Jobs
Commercial slab construction involves creating durable concrete foundations for various commercial buildings.
Warehouse slabs are designed to support heavy equipment and high foot traffic.
Retail space slabs provide a level, stable surface for storefronts and customer areas.
Industrial flooring includes reinforced slabs suitable for manufacturing and storage facilities.
Parking lot slabs are built to withstand vehicle weight and frequent use.
Foundation slabs serve as the base for new commercial structures and renovations.
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and other large-scale structural surfaces on commercial properties.
What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material, often reinforced with steel to ensure durability and strength for heavy loads.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on the int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 12 inches, depending on load requirements and soil conditions.
What factors influence the design of a commercial slab? Factors include the type of structure, load-bearing needs, soil stability, and drainage considerations for the site.
